Connect with us

Tech

4 Easy Steps to Optimize LearnDash Site Speed

Published

on

In this tech era, speed means success.

This blog will give you simple strategies to streamline your site and make it faster. They will also improve user experience. Ensuring your LearnDash site operates at peak performance.

Get ready to unlock your LearnDash site’s full potential.

1. Understanding LearnDash Site Speed

Understand the complexities of site speed to create an efficient and engaging e-learning experience. Here’s a quick breakdown:

Factors Affecting Site Speed-

  • Hosting Environment: Your site’s performance relies on hosting. Strong hosting provides the resources needed for smooth LearnDash operation.
  • Theme and Design Elements: A sleek theme tailored for LearnDash can significantly enhance speed. While heavy design elements may slow it down.
  • Plugin Usage: Plugins add functionality but can also impact load times. So we recommend to use only well-coded plugins and keep them to a minimum.
  • Content Optimization: Large files and unoptimized media can drag your site speed down. Optimizing content is key to maintaining a swift site.

A fast LearnDash site enhances user satisfaction, reduces bounce rates, and facilitates better learning outcomes. For eLearning, where attention spans are limited, every second counts. 

By focusing on optimizing LearnDash, you’re investing in a smooth user education journey. Thus I recommend you to opt for a  LearnDash Expert. These services can get the best hosting service, ensure it is well maintained, keep it updated, and optimize your themes and plugins.

2. Assessment of Current Site Speed

You should keep an eye on all the factors that run your site and assess them. I’ve mentioned some of them below.

Tools for Measuring Site Speed:

  • Google PageSpeed Insights: It analyzes your site’s content. And gives suggestions to make your page faster.
  • GTmetrix: This tool provides insight into how well your site loads. And suggests you tips to improve.
  • Pingdom: It offers a suite of website performance tools and helps you analyze load speed.

Analyze Performance Metrics:

  • Load Time: It is the total time a site takes to load.
  • Time to First Byte: TFB is the time for a user’s browser to get the first byte of data from your server.
  • Speed Index: It is how quickly the contents of a page are visibly populated.

Identifying Areas for Improvement:

  • Optimize Images: Using the right compression and format can greatly cut load times.
  • Minify Resources: Reduce Resources. Smaller CSS, JavaScript, and HTML files can improve speed.
  • Reduce Redirects: Each redirect creates more HTTP requests. It can delay page rendering.

Utilizing these tools and metrics can help you understand your site’s performance well. They can also show you areas that need improvement to speed up your LearnDash site.

If you are looking to develop a custom plugin for your site and want it to be well-optimized and boost your site speed, you should definitely opt for custom learndash development.

3. Easy Steps for Faster Performance

Making your LearnDash site faster is easier than you think. You must pick a host that specializes in LearnDash. They need robust servers and great uptime.

Also, use caching solutions like Varnish or Memcached. They store data that is accessed often for quick retrieval. 

Use a CDN to spread your content globally. This will reduce latency and speed delivery.

For Theme and Design Optimization you could follow this-

  • Select a Lightweight and Optimized Theme: Pick a Lightweight and Optimized Theme. It should be compatible with LearnDash.
  • Reduce Unnecessary Design Elements: Streamline your design to have only essential elements. This will ensure a faster loading time.
  • Minify CSS and JavaScript Files: Shrink your CSS and JavaScript files to make them smaller. This greatly speeds up your load times.

As for Plugin Optimization follow these steps-

Evaluate Plugin Usage: Review your plugins often. Keep the ones you need for your LearnDash site. 

Remove Unnecessary Plugins: Delete unnecessary plugins to lighten the load on your server.

Update Plugins: Keep your plugins updated regularly. This will make sure they work well and are secure.

To Optimize your site’s overall content, these steps could be helpful-

  • Compressing Images: Use tools to reduce image file sizes without compromising quality, which can drastically improve load times.
  • Lazy Loading for Multimedia Content: Implement lazy loading so that images and videos load only as they come into the browser’s viewport.
  • Minimizing HTTP Requests: Combine files where possible to reduce the number of HTTP requests, which helps speed up page loads.

You also have to focus on Database Optimization. Because here’s where your data gets stored.

Cleaning Up Database Regularly: Remove unnecessary data from your database to keep it running efficiently.

Limiting Post Revisions: Set a limit on the number of revisions stored to prevent database bloat.

Optimizing Database Queries: Ensure that your database queries are efficient and not taxing on your server resources.

4. Testing and Monitoring

Regular testing and monitoring makes sure your site’s performing well. You should check the speed metrics for your site. 

Schedule automated tests to run at intervals, ensuring consistent monitoring. Keep an eye on key metrics such as load time, TTFB, and the number of HTTP requests. 

As I mentioned above, you should use real-time monitoring tools to get alerts if your site’s performance drops below a certain threshold.

Based on all these data, you can identify bottlenecks and areas where performance can be improved. Then implement changes incrementally, testing each change’s impact on site speed.

Also, re-evaluate regularly and tweak your optimization strategies to adapt to new content or updates to LearnDash.

Establish a routine for testing and monitoring. It will ensure your LearnDash site stays fast, reliable, and efficient. This will provide a great learning environment for your users.

Conclusion

In this blog, I talked about the key points to help you with optimizing your site’s speed. Not just speed, but overall performance. You should make use of measuring tools like GTMetrix to find actual causes of the speed decline. 

Make sure you follow these steps to boost your site. In case of any issues comment below or contact us.

Continue Reading
Click to comment

Leave a Reply

Your email address will not be published. Required fields are marked *

Trending